Geographic Location of Valavanthinadu


The village Valavanthinadu is located in Kolli Hills Taluk of Namakkal District in the State of Tamil Nadu in India. It is governed by Valavanthinadu Gram Panchayat. It comes under Kolli Hills Community Development Block. The nearest town is Kalappanayakkenpatti, which is about 34 kilometers away from Valavanthinadu.

Travel and Communication for Valavanthinadu


The village is connected by public bus services. Private buses services are available for the village. There is a railway station more than 10 kms away from the village.

Social Structure of Valavanthinadu


As per available data from the year 2009, 4347 persons live in 1176 house holds in the village Valavanthinadu. There are 2144 female individuals and 2203 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 49.32% and males constitute 50.68% of the total population.

There are 120 scheduled castes persons of which 62 are females and 58 are males. Females constitute 51.67% and males constitute 48.33%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 2.76% of the total population.

There are 3836 scheduled tribes persons of which 1899 are females and 1937 are males. Females constitute 49.5% and males constitute 50.5%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 88.24% of the total population.

Population density of Valavanthinadu is 262.84 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Valavanthinadu

Total area of Valavanthinadu is 1653.88 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 784.17 ha. About 682.07 ha is un-irrigated area. About 102.1 ha is irrigated area. About 102.1 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ells.

About 55.38 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 30.1 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ands. About 41.85 ha is under miscellaneous tree crops.

About 97.76 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 180.09 ha is culturable waste land. About 60.1 ha is lying as fallow land other than current fallows. About 103.5 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.

Schools in Valavanthinadu


There are 6 government pre-primary schools in the village Valavanthinadu.

There are 3 government primary schools in the village Valavanthinadu.

There is a government middle school in the village Valavanthinadu.

There is a government secondary school in the village Valavanthinadu.

There is a government senior secondary school in the village Valavanthinadu.

Healthcare Facilities in Valavanthinadu


There is a community health centre 5-10 kms away from Valavanthinadu.

There is a primary health centre with 1 doctors and 3 paramedical staff in the village Valavanthinadu.

There is a primary health sub-centre with 0 doctors and 1 paramedical staff in the village Valavanthinadu.

There is a maternity and child welfare centre with 1 doctors and 3 paramedical staff in the village Valavanthinadu.

There is a TB clinic with 1 doctors and 3 paramedical staff in the village Valavanthinadu.

There is a allopathic hospital more than 10 kms away from Valavanthinadu.

There is a alternative medicine hospital more than 10 kms away from Valavanthinadu.

There is a dispensary with 1 doctors and 3 paramedical staff in the village Valavanthinadu.

There is a veterinary hospital with 1 doctors and 2 paramedical staff in the village Valavanthinadu.

There is no mobile health centre in the village Valavanthinadu or anywhere in the nearby villages.

There is a family welfare centre with 1 doctors and 3 paramedical staff in the village Valavanthinadu.
